Subject: [PATCH net-next] Revert "r8169: improve handling VLAN tag"

This reverts commit 759d095741721888b6ee51afa74e0a66ce65e974.

The patch was based on a misunderstanding. As Al Viro pointed out [0]
it's simply wrong on big endian. So let's revert it.
